TL;DR Summary

Andreea Vanacker, a mother-of-two from Montreal, Canada, was diagnosed with a large benign brain tumor after experiencing electric shock-like pain on the right side of her face. Doctors removed the tumor via surgery, which involved cutting out part of her skull and brain tissue. It took a year for her to recover her strength. Vanacker shared her story to raise awareness of brain tumors and their warning signs, including headaches, blurry vision, losing feeling or movement in a limb, and trouble with balance.
